Title:
swap storms kills interactive use
Status in linux package in Ubuntu:
Incomplete
Bug description:
Hello, several times since upgrading to focal from 19.04 I've found my
computer entirely unresponsive for periods of twenty or thirty
seconds. No mouse movement, no keyboard input, the screen output does
not change.
My computer was using swap space and despite very slow writeout speeds
well below what the NVME drive can handle, the computer was unusable.
I've captured some vmstat 1 output and top output that I started
collecting during the event. (Normally one very long painful period is
followed by several shorter periods of uselessness.)
Thanks
